We told you about Chevrolet’s plans to debut three minicar concepts at the New York Auto Show last week with a look at one of them called the Trax concept. Now, we get our first look at all three, including a lot more photos and information.
GM wants the public to pick which one of the three they’d like to see in production at www.vote4chevrolet.com. To that end we’ll give you a brief breakdown of each one with more information coming tomorrow. Lots of photos of each concept are below.
Chevrolet Beat: Designed by GM’s South Korean design studio, the Beat is a two-door hatchback aimed at the Scion crowd with a decidedly import look. It’s powered by a 1.4 liter turbocharged four-cylinder engine and rolls on 17-inch wheels.
Chevrolet Groove: The Groove again looks to steal customers from Scion with its four-door design. It too runs on 17-inch wheels but features a 1.0-liter diesel engine for power.
Chevrolet Trax: The first minicar we saw still seems the most original and features more American styling. It runs on 16-inch wheels and a 1.0-liter gasoline engine.
